Chiropractors Salary Distribution in Southeast Iowa nonmetropolitan area

The earning potential for Chiropractorss in Southeast Iowa nonmetropolitan area varies significantly by experience level. The salary gap is relatively narrow, suggesting consistent and predictable earnings from entry-level to senior positions.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$51,160,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$121,480.

Frequently Asked Questions

How much does a Chiropractors make in Southeast Iowa nonmetropolitan area?

The median annual salary for a Chiropractors in Southeast Iowa nonmetropolitan area is $80,650. This typically ranges from $51,160 for entry-level positions to $121,480 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Southeast Iowa nonmetropolitan area is 12.2% lower than the national median of $91,810.
